Neighborhoods globally are acknowledging the transformative power of youth engagement in shaping their futures. When properly backed, youths bring fresh views and cutting-edge strategies to complex challenges.

Social inclusion ensures that all youths, irrespective of history or circumstances, have level playing fields to engage meaningfully in community life and decision-making processes. Inclusive strategies recognize the diverse experiences, outlooks, and needs of young people from various cultural, financial, and social backgrounds, creating programmes that are accessible and relevant to varied life circumstances. These efforts often tackle systemic barriers that prevent full participation, including financial restraints, societal diversities, language obstacles, and geographical limitations. Efforts aimed at young people that prioritize inclusion frequently serve as drivers for broader community transformation, questioning current norms and establishing fairer systems for all citizens. Youth support services complement these initiatives by providing targeted assistance that addresses specific obstacles and . hurdles, ensuring that all young people have access to the essential tools and opportunities necessary for full participation and individual development.

Youth empowerment acts as the foundation of enduring community development, requiring detailed approaches that acknowledge youths as valuable factors as opposed to receptive recipients of services. Efficient empowerment efforts focus on cultivating confidence, honing abilities, and creating platforms where young voices can shape decisions that concern their lives. These programmes commonly include mentorship opportunities, management training, and hands-on opportunities that enable individuals to take ownership of projects and see definite results from their efforts. Among the most effective strategies blend structured learning with hands-on application, enabling youths to create both the theoretical understanding and practical competencies necessary for effective management. Education for young people goes outside traditional classroom learning to encompass comprehensive programmes that prepare young people for energetic citizenship and management positions within their neighborhoods. Modern educational strategies acknowledge the value of experiential learning, peer-to-peer education, and community-based programmes that connect scholarly understanding with real-world application. These initiatives frequently include social entrepreneurship elements, eco-friendly practices, and heritage protection, allowing participants to investigate varied routes while enhancing thinking capabilities and problem-solving skills. Civic engagement embodies a central aspect of democratic participation, with youths bringing distinct perspectives and enthusiasm to public discourse and decision-making procedures. Conventional frameworks of civic participation are transforming to accommodate modern forms of interaction, including online systems, community organizing, and creative advocacy strategies that connect with newer generations. Schools, community organizations, and municipal authorities are designing creative ways to involve youths in administrative systems, from young boards and advisory boards to participatory budgeting projects. These opportunities enable participants to gain real-world experience in democratic procedures while contributing meaningful input on programs and initiatives that impact their communities.
